IN RE DISPLAY STAGE LIGHTING CO.


56 F.2d 1046 (1932)

In re DISPLAY STAGE LIGHTING CO., Inc.

District Court, S. D. New York.

January 8, 1932.


Attorney(s) appearing for the Case

I. Arnold Ross, of New York City, for Irving Trust Company, trustee.

Harry Malter, of New York City, for Benjamin J. Greenfield, respondent, appearing specially.


PATTERSON, District Judge.

The trustee in bankruptcy obtained from a referee an order upon one Greenfield to show cause why it should not be permitted to sell certain personal property alleged to be a part of the bankrupt estate. Greenfield appeared specially, claimed title and possession of the property, and disputed the jurisdiction of the referee. After taking testimony the referee overruled Greenfield's objections, held that the trustee had both title and possession...
